The primary market driver is the global push for sustainable shipping practices. Methanol significantly reduces sulfur oxides, nitrogen oxides, and particulate emissions compared to traditional marine fuels, making it a key enabler of decarbonization.
Fuel flexibility enhances market appeal. Operators can adapt to fluctuating fuel prices and availability while maintaining compliance with evolving environmental standards, improving operational resilience.
Infrastructure development also plays a critical role. Methanol’s ease of storage and transportation, compared to other alternative fuels, accelerates adoption at ports and across shipping networks.
Despite growth potential, certain restraints exist. High upfront costs for methanol-compatible engines may deter smaller operators, and global methanol bunkering infrastructure is still unevenly distributed.
Crew training and operational adaptation are additional challenges. Safe handling, combustion monitoring, and fuel switching protocols require skilled personnel, which can impact adoption in some regions.
